For intimates you just hire Randy on the side ($600 some-odd dollars for 3 hours of photos, 400+prints in an album, and the copywrite to the cd) and you still pay the regular charge for Disney Photography- the package price stays the same. Instead of getting the photography at the wedding- they switch it out and give you a Honeymoon photo shoot at MK. Its a direct switch out. So the package price stays the same, you pay Randy out of pocket (not through disney) and instead of disney giving you 20 prints from the wedding- you get a photography session at MK during your Honeymoon...

FYI: If you do the Honeymoon Photo Shoot swap out, for $50 more you can have your pics taken at a different park other than MK. Since we're doing the MK shoot, I think we're going to swap out for Epcot shots, since it's DF favorite park.

TinkBride: The MK Photo Shoot is either $800 or $850 (I hear the price is going up for 2007; aren't they all??). As far as I know, the only direct swap out they will do is for the Honeymoon shot; I don't think they just apply the price to any other photography you're doing.
